I have this python code as a signal generator. But it keeps giving me string to float conversion error.
import sys
import redpitaya_scpi as scpi
import numpy as np
import matplotlib.pyplot as plt
# Define signal parameters
wave_form = 'sine'
freq = 10000
ampl = 1
# Connect to the Red Pitaya device
rp_s = scpi.scpi(sys.argv[1])
# Reset the signal generator settings
rp_s.tx_txt('GEN:RST')
# Configure the signal generator
rp_s.tx_txt('SOUR1:FUNC ' + str(wave_form).upper())
rp_s.tx_txt('SOUR1:FREQ:FIX ' + str(freq))
rp_s.tx_txt('SOUR1:VOLT ' + str(ampl))
# Enable output
rp_s.tx_txt('OUTPUT1:STATE ON')
rp_s.tx_txt('SOUR1:TRIG:INT')
# Generate a time axis
sample_rate = 125000000 # Sample rate of the Red Pitaya
duration = 0.1 # Duration of the signal in seconds
num_samples = int(sample_rate * duration)
time_axis = np.arange(0, num_samples) / sample_rate
# Query the generated waveform data
try:
rp_s.tx_txt('SOUR1:DATA:DATA?')
data_string = rp_s.rx_txt()
print(data_string)
data_string = data_string.strip('{}\n\r').replace(" ", "").split(',')
print(f"Received data: {data_string}")
data = list(map(float, data_string))
except Exception as e:
print(f"An error occurred: {e}")
data = list(map(float, data_string))
# Plot the generated signal
plt.figure(figsize=(10, 4))
plt.plot(time_axis, data)
plt.xlabel("Time (s)")
plt.ylabel("Amplitude")
plt.title("Generated Signal")
plt.grid(True)
plt.show()

Re: Float to string conversion error on python
Hello shiraznantogma,
Thank you for writing to us.
A couple of commands on the acquisition side are missing in your code which start the acquisition and define the trigger type. Also, the command for acquiring data from the Red Pitaya should be:
ACQ:SOUR1:DATA?
Most likely, this is the reason you are receiving a string ("ERR") instead of the data.
Please check the available SCPI commands and acquisition examples on this link:
https://redpitaya.readthedocs.io/en/lat ... -or-python
The examples will help you with the correct acquisition command sequence.
